为了让你的应用程序更加智能化,你可以调用Google地图API!Google地图API是Google Maps应用程序接口,它允许开发人员以不同的方式使用地图数据,包括HTML5,JavaScript和其他Web技术。这不仅使地图更有效,而且还可以改善用户交互性和个性化体验。
Google地图API可以让你更好地了解地理空间信息。你可以使用它来获取与你的位置相关的详细信息,以及定制地图标注,轻松绘制路径和区域,查找地址和POI并在此基础上创建各种地图应用程序。无论你是开发特定类型的应用程序,如出租车软件或位置基础的搜索引擎,还是需要具有地图功能的通用应用程序,Google地图API都可以让你的工作变得更加轻松。
如果你想创建自己的Google地图API,以下是一些步骤:
1.申请API密钥
要使用Google地图API,你需要一个API密钥。密钥是你的应用程序使用Google地图API的身份证明。你可以在Google Cloud Console上申请API密钥,需要先创建一个Google账户并登录。
2.选择API
要选用哪个API取决于你的应用程序的需求。Google地图API包括:
- 地图JavaScript API:允许你在网页中添加交互式地图,并定制地图和图层。
- 地图Android API:让你在Android应用程序中添加交互式地图和位置搜索功能。
- 地图iOS API:让你在iOS应用程序中添加交互式地图和位置搜索功能。
- Places API:允许你在网页中查找地点、详情、评分和评论,并在Google Maps中展示。
- 地理编码API:让你将地址转换为地理坐标,并把它们标记在地图上。
- 路径规划API:允许你查找多种路径,包括开车、步行、骑车和公共交通。
3.设置API
设置API后,你需要开发你的应用程序。你可以在不同的编程语言中使用Google地图API,包括Java、Python、Ruby和PHP等。只要你学会了使用Google地图API,你就可以让你的应用程序功能更加强大和有用。
四. 最佳实践和使用技巧
- 使用地图尽可能简单。尽量避免在地图上添加太多元素或解释器,以免混淆或不快。
- 使用地图不要过度。确保通过地图选择突出最重要的功能,并确保您的操作流程是用户友好的。
- 选择地图视图时要小心。具有信息过载视图的地图不仅会让您的应用程序失去吸引力,而且还可能导致用户忽略其他重要信息。
- 如果您的应用程序涉及用户位置,则必须符合隐私法规并披露您的隐私策略。
- 如果优化地图中的数据查找速度,则必须最大化缓存。这会极大地提高性能和响应时间。
- 将地图数据存储在云中可确保它的可用性和可靠性。了解数据安全措施并确保您的数据受到保护。
- 谨慎考虑API的使用数量和费用。当使用大量API时,需了解并计算费用,避免没有实际用途的高额费用。
谷歌地图API是一个强大的开发工具,它让我们可以在应用程序中添加地图功能,使我们的应用程序更加智能化和人性化。无论你开发的是什么应用程序,Google地图API可以让你更高效地完成任务,同时还可以提高用户体验和增强用户交互性。